'Curie' Helps Digital Professionals Maintain Good Health

The negative health effects of sitting for too long are likely to start affecting digital professionals more over the next few years (if not sooner), so 'Curie' is here to help those in sedentary professions maintain good health.

'Curie' works by acting like a digital personal trainer for those that work all day on their computer at a desk. 'Curie' will let you know when it's time to stand up, provide exercises you can do straight from your desk and even suggest what you can do when you stand up for a break.

'Curie' can be utilized to help maintain good health by not only telling you when it's time to stand, but also how much water to consume during your time at your workstation.
